Description

In 2000, the Government of Bangladesh and the Chinese Government signed an RMB 100 million interest-free loan agreement for the China-Bangladesh Friendship Conference Center Construction Project. The total cost of the project was 2 billion taka. The multi-purpose conference center was designed by the Beijing Institute of Architectural Design and included a construction area of 19,926 square meters. Construction began in 2000 and was completed in July 2001. The project was formally handed over to the Government of Bangladesh on January 12, 2002. Then, in 2002, the Chinese Government converted a portion of the loan (RMB 11.099 million) for this project into a grant. The remaining RMB 88.901 million had been repaid as of 2017. The China-Bangladesh Friendship Conference Center was renamed Bangabandhu International Convention Centre (Bangla translation: বঙ্গবন্ধু আন্তর্জাতিক সম্মেলন কেন্দ্র) in 2009. Project ID#33925 captures the interest-free loan that supported the project, while this project captures the “grant” (debt forgiveness) that supported the project. The Bangabandhu International Convention Centre is located in Dhaka on Begum Rokeya Ave. Its exact locational coordinates are available at https://www.google.com/maps/place/Bangabandhu+International+Conference+Center/@23.7692139,90.3793891,17z/data=!3m1!4b1!4m5!3m4!1s0x3755c75125f8e4f7:0xf7b9edc3b8747c3a!8m2!3d23.769209!4d90.3815778.

Additional details

The Chinese Government pledged to renovate this convention center in July 2016.The loan being forgiven in this project is an interest-free loan committed in 2000. AidData captures the interest-free loan in Project #33925. This debt forgiveness project has been marked as umbrella to avoid double counting the amounts.
